Keeping your travel needs in mind, Walton-on-Thames station provides a variety of amenities for all. The ticket office operates from 06:10 to 20:40 on weekdays and Saturdays, and from 08:10 to 19:40 on Sundays. Ticket machines are available for convenient access to tickets, including options for those using Disabled Persons Railcards. The station is equipped with smartcard validators, enabling the use of modern ticketing methods.
For those requiring special assistance, step-free access is thoughtfully provided to both platforms via ramps and lifts, and induction loops are available to aid those with hearing devices. Accessible toilets and baby changing facilities ensure comfort for all passengers, while a heated waiting area in the booking hall offers a cozy place to rest. However, please note that there's no staff help available, so getting in touch with the train guard for any assistance is recommended.
Walton-on-Thames station is linked with various transport options to help you continue your journey. While there isn't a formal taxi rank, there is a taxi office nearby for your needs. Those preferring buses can find comprehensive journey planning online, with printable information readily accessible here. If there’s ever a need for rail replacement services, they are accommodated at the station forecourt on Station Avenue.

Chesterfield Station is equipped with facilities designed for a smooth and comfortable travel experience. The ticket office opens early, ranging from 05:15 on weekdays to 08:30 on Sundays, providing ample opportunity to purchase or collect pre-booked tickets from our accessible ticket machines. Smartcard holders are in luck, as smartcard validators are available, ensuring a swift and hassle-free start to your journey.
Accesibility is a top priority, with step-free access available throughout the station. From tactile paving to lift services, Chesterfield Station ensures all passengers, including those with mobility impairments, can navigate with confidence. Additionally, passengers can make use of the accessible toilets and baby changing facilities located on Platform 1.
Once at Chesterfield Station, travellers can effortlessly transition to other transport modes. If you’re planning a visit to the picturesque Chatsworth House, you can hop on the 170 or X70 bus just outside the station. For more exploration, taxis are conveniently stationed at the front, and a seamless rail replacement service operates from this point as well, making it simple to get to where you’re going.
